Young Liverpool forward Bobby Adekanye has undergone a medical with Italian heavyweights Lazio, according to Football Insider.

The outlet claims that the 20-year-old has had his physical tests in Rome after agreeing terms on a triple-your-money deal with Simone Inzaghi’s side.

Adekanye is set to complete his move to the Italian capital on 1 July, the day after his Reds contract expires. He’s said to have turned down the option of a new contract at Anfield and will instead play in Serie A next season.
